#17:


Forlorn_Ass posted...
Which one is it that when you watch movies they look really fake?


Soap opera effect. Any good TV will have settings to prevent this. Essentially you want to turn off anything that says, "Smooth motion" in the settings and make sure the TV isn't on vivid to avoid it.
